1. Kokkiri Bagel Seongsu (코끼리베이글 성수)

Rating: 4.6/5 — Totally Worth the Morning Rush for Wood-Fired Bagels
✨ At a Glance
“Forget the dense, heavy New York-style bagels. This place bakes their dough inside a real oak wood-fired oven, making them incredibly soft, light, and smoky. It’s easily one of the top bagel spots in the city.”
🧁 Must-Order Bakery & Drinks
| Menu Item | Price |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Plain Bagel (플레인 베이글) ⭐ The Signature | ₩2,500 | Simple but unbeatable. Getting it fresh out of the wood oven gives you that perfect crispy skin and a super chewy inside. |
| Butter Salt Bagel (버터솔트 베이글) | ₩3,300 | They take a salty bagel and stuff a thick, cold piece of high-quality butter right in the middle. It’s sweet, savory, and addictive. |
| Fig Compote Sandwich (무화과콩포트 샌드위치) | ₩8,500 | Packed with sweet, chunky fig compote and rich cream cheese. A fantastic choice if you want something more filling. |

| Address | 17, Seongsuil-ro 26-gil, Seongdong-gu, Seoul (서울 성동구 성수이로26길 17) |
| Operating Hours | Daily 8:30 AM – Until Sold Out (Usually gone by early afternoon) |
| Nearest Station | Seongsu Station (Line 2), Exit 2 — About an 8-minute walk. |

- First K-Food Tip: They keep baking fresh batches through the morning, but the popular flavors sell out fast. If you want the full selection, try to get there close to the opening time, especially on weekends.
2. Beton Seongsu Flagship (베통 성수 플래그십)

Rating: 4.7/5 — The Ultimate Salt Bread That Lives Up to the Viral Hype
✨ At a Glance
“Instead of the usual straight rolls, Beton makes their salt bread in a unique, curved shape that keeps the bottom buttery and crunchy. The cafe itself looks like a beautiful old house with cozy seating upstairs.”
🧁 Must-Order Bakery & Drinks
| Menu Item | Price |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Original Salt Bread (오리지널 소금빵) ⭐ The Signature | ₩4,000 | The bottom is soaked in a rich pool of butter and baked to a perfect crunch, while the inside stays wonderfully soft and airy. |
| Specialty Topping Variations (이색 토핑 소금빵류) | ₩5,000 ~ ₩7,500 | They have a huge lineup of cool variations, like Choco, savory Myeongran (Pollack Roe), and hearty Jambon Beur. |

3. Frola (프롤라)

Rating: 4.8/5 — A Bright Italian Espresso Bar with Serious Seongsu Character
✨ At a Glance
“Run by a wonderfully welcoming team, this tiny spot mixes colorful, vintage pop-art vibes with incredibly strong, authentic Italian coffee. It’s noisy, fun, and serves some of the best tiramisu in town.”
🧁 Must-Order Bakery & Drinks
| Menu Item | Price |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Espresso Tiramisu (에스프레소 티라미수) ⭐ The Signature | ₩6,000 | They pour fresh espresso directly onto smooth, rich mascarpone cream. It’s bitter, sweet, and melts in your mouth immediately. |
| Flat White (플랫 화이트) | ₩7,000 | Very smooth, velvety, and packs a strong, nutty punch that pairs perfectly with any of their sweet treats. |
| Latte & Menta (라떼 & 멘타) | ₩8,000 | A refreshing iced drink that combines sweet, cool mint syrup with a rich espresso latte layer. |

4. Puff. out (퍼프아웃)

Rating: 4.5/5 — Cozy, Dark Vibes with Amazing Curated Playlists
✨ At a Glance
“With an exterior that looks like a giant speaker, this spot is all about moody, low lighting and fantastic sound. It’s the perfect place to hide away from the crowds, listen to great tracks, and enjoy a quiet drink.”
🧁 Must-Order Bakery & Drinks
| Menu Item | Price |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Puff Nut Latte (퍼프 넛 라떼) ⭐ The Signature | ₩6,500 | A rich, nutty iced latte made with almond milk, a thick layer of sweet cream, and a handful of crunchy granola on top. |
| Brown Scoop Latte (브라운 스쿱 라떼) | ₩6,500 | A sweet comfort drink featuring smooth caramel milk topped with a big, melting scoop of vanilla ice cream. |
| Basque Cheesecake (바스크 치즈케이크) | See Menu | Burnt perfectly on top, but the inside stays amazingly creamy, rich, and moist. |

5. Jayeondo Salt Bread in Seongsu (자연도소금빵)

Rating: 4.6/5 — Pure Butter Perfection Fresh Out of the Oven (6 Times a Day)
✨ At a Glance
“They only sell one thing—bags of hot salt bread—and the line is always long for a reason. They use top-tier Canadian wheat, French butter, and local Korean sun-dried salt to make a roll that’s bursting with flavor.”
🧁 Must-Order Bakery & Drinks
| Menu Item | Price |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Jayeondo Salt Bread (자연도 소금빵 – 4pcs) ⭐ The Signature | ₩12,000 | Sold only as a pack of 4. The bottom is incredibly crispy and buttery, while the inside is soft, stretchy, and perfectly salty. |

- First K-Food Tip: It’s a takeout-only spot with a two-step line. First, buy your ticket at the kiosk on the left, then join the pickup line on the right. They bake exactly 6 times a day: 9:00 AM, 12:30 PM, 2:00 PM, 3:30 PM, 5:00 PM, and 6:30 PM. Try to time your visit around these hours to get them steaming hot!
📊 Quick Summary: Which Seongsu Cafe Should You Pick?
- Go to Kokkiri Bagel or Jayeondo Salt Bread if you are a true bread lover searching for the ultimate texture—whether it’s smoky and chewy or crispy and packed with rich butter.
- Go to Beton Seongsu if you love trying creative toppings, want to see beautiful architecture, and want to experience the latest viral baking trends.
- Go to Frola if you want bright, energetic vibes, fantastic espresso drinks, and a truly authentic plate of Italian tiramisu.
- Go to Puff. out if you want to escape the daylight, sit back with top-quality audio, and unwind with a heavy cream coffee and a smooth piece of cheesecake.
